Three days, one trade fair, the entire wine world in one place: When ProWein returns to Düsseldorf from March 15 to 17, 2026, it will once again be the central international business platform for the wine and spirits industry. Thousands of trade visitors from all over the world will meet manufacturers, brands, and distributors – to exchange ideas in person, taste the new vintage, and initiate new business deals. Right in the middle of it all, DACHSER will be exhibiting in Hall 6, Booth N46, demonstrating how industry-specific logistics services in Germany and Europe, as well as integrated supply chains to Asia and North and South America, bring fine wines to the whole world.

“Wine and spirits are a focus industry for us,” says Stefan Käufer, Key Account Manager, DACHSER Food Logistics. “We offer suitable logistics solutions for smaller producers as well as for large brands and distributors in the industry – whether in Germany, Europe, or the rest of the world.” These include cross-border procurement and distribution, warehousing, customs and excise duty processing, point-of-sale services, advertising material logistics, and omnichannel services such as the customization of individual bottles and B2C distribution

Global stage for global services

For customers in the wine and spirits industry who want to export worldwide, DACHSER offers integrated end-to-end supply chains, combining Air & Sea Logistics services with its dense Road Logistics network in Europe. Buyer’s consolidation solutions are also possible, whereby shipments from different suppliers are bundled into a complete container. This allows, for example, individual pallets of wine and spirits to be sent efficiently to Asia.

Stefan Behrendt, Managing Director Food Logistics at DACHSER, explains: “We see great growth potential for the industry in the export sector. For example, demand for high-quality wines and spirits from Europe is also rising in the Asia-Pacific region. DACHSER is an ideal partner for bringing goods efficiently and reliably to markets around the world.” In addition to logistics experts from Europe, DACHSER employees from the Americas and Asia Pacific business units will also be present at the ProWein trade fair booth to engage in conversation with industry professionals.

Industry meeting place in Düsseldorf

ProWein is considered the leading international trade fair for wine and spirits. Last year, 4,200 exhibitors from 65 countries showcased their products in eleven exhibition halls in Düsseldorf. The organizer counted over 42,000 visitors from 128 countries. Admission to the three-day event is reserved for trade visitors.
